#1e4427 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1e4427 is composed of 11.8% red, 26.7%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 134.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 19.2%. #1e4427 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c884e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#1e4427 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1e4427 has RGB values of R:30, G:68,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 1983527.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060e08 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313131 is the less saturated color, while #045e19 is the most saturated one.
